    What You Need for Power of Attorney Notarization in Colorado

    • The completed Power of Attorney document (do NOT sign before the notary)
    • Valid government-issued photo ID for the principal (person granting power)
    • The agent's full legal name and contact information
    • Any witnesses required by your state

    How to Get a Power of Attorney Notarized in Colorado

    1

    Have an attorney draft or review your Power of Attorney document

    2

    Schedule a mobile notary or visit a notary's office

    3

    Bring the unsigned document and your valid photo ID

    4

    The notary will verify your identity and confirm you understand the document

    5

    Sign the document in the presence of the notary (and witnesses if required)

    6

    The notary will complete the notarial certificate and affix their seal

    7

    Store the original in a safe location and provide copies to relevant parties
